An Overview Of JAVA

Java is an object-oriented, network-centric, quick, and secure multi-platform language. Its applications across a variety of sectors, including big data, corporate software, and mobile development.

Since its introduction in 1995 as one of the first native languages for Android, developers have used this flexible and powerful language for a range of projects, from user-friendly mobile applications like Twitter and Spotify to dependable software systems like Signal or significant corporate endeavors.

Java offers effective solutions for customers who wish to swiftly launch their programs, with a large range of third-party libraries and code at your disposal.

Advantages Of Java

There are a lot of benefits to adopting Java, including:

  1. Cross-platform compatibility: Java-written code can be executed on several operating systems without needing to be modified. By creating a single version of their software that can be utilized across various platforms rather than having to build several versions, organizations may save time and money.
  2. Secure: Java is a well-liked option for programs that deal with sensitive information since it is very dependable and safe.
  3. Extensive Support: Both novice and experienced developers may find a wealth of assistance materials because of Java’s large community and open-source nature.

In conclusion, Java might be a great option for companies trying to build reliable, secure, and scalable apps.

Disadvantages Of Java

Even though Java is still one of the most popular programming languages in the world, it nevertheless faces several development difficulties, including:

  1. Complex Syntax:  The syntax of Java can be a little complicated, necessitating a better comprehension of its architecture on the part of developers in order to use it efficiently.
  2. A Bit Slower: When performance is crucial, Java’s tendency to be slower than other languages can be annoying. Additionally, it may cause performance problems for developers using it.
  3. Android API Design Issue: The difficulties with the Android API that come with utilizing the language for creating mobile applications is another area of worry for Java developers.
  4. More Coding: Java demands more coding than some other languages, which might take longer and increase the risk of coding errors.

An Overview Of Kotlin:

The robust, open-source programming language Kotlin was created to address Java’s poor API design issues and offer the best options for object-oriented development.

It enables type interference along with functional and object-oriented features thanks to the integration of the JVM and Android capabilities.

Its success is largely down to adopting Java’s strategy but simplifying it with fewer rules, a smaller codebase, and a leaner compilation process, which eventually leads to slimmer app sizes.

Overall, Kotlin provides programmers with an enhanced version of Java that is lighter, cleaner, and simpler to use, making it one of the most popular languages used by Android programmers today.

Advantages Of Kotlin

Check out a few of Kotlin’s distinctive advantages that set it apart from other programming languages used in the development sector:

  1. Better Code In Less Time: Less code frequently results in fewer defects and crashing problems, adding to stability and making bug detection simpler.
  2. Interoperable With Java: Because Kotlin and Java are compatible, programmers may quickly incorporate their current Java codebase into brand-new Kotlin applications.
  3. Accelerated Product Release: Developers can create more terse and understandable code because of Kotlin’s expressive and compact syntax. This leads to a more efficient development process, which produces code of greater quality and expedites project delivery.

Disadvantages Of Kotlin

Despite its benefits, working with Kotlin presents some serious difficulties for developers. For instance:

  1. Fewer Resources: In comparison to more established languages like Java or Python, Kotlin has less community support and fewer resources accessible.
  2. Slower Compilation Speed: The pace at which Kotlin compiles is typically slower than that of Java. However, there are several situations where it has been demonstrated to be faster than Java.
  3. Huge Boilerplate Code: Kotlin’s highly declarative language speeds up the development process. However, because there is more boilerplate code, producing JVM bytecode might be difficult.
